Introduction

Pulmonary Function Testing (PFT) is a fundamental tool in diagnosing and managing patients with respiratory disorders. Despite its importance, many healthcare professionals find PFT interpretation challenging. This article aims to provide a comprehensive guide to understanding and interpreting PFT results.

Understanding PFT Components

The key components of PFT include spirometry, lung volume measurements, and diffusion capacity. Spirometry assesses the airflow and volume of the lungs, providing values such as Forced Vital Capacity (FVC) and Forced Expiratory Volume in one second (FEV1). Lung volume measurements, including Total Lung Capacity (TLC), provide insights into restrictive lung diseases. The diffusion capacity measures how well oxygen moves from the lungs to the bloodstream.

Interpreting Spirometry Readings

Spirometry readings primarily indicate obstructive or restrictive lung diseases. An FEV1/FVC ratio less than 0.7 suggests obstructive disease. A reduced FVC with a normal or increased FEV1/FVC ratio suggests restrictive disease. However, these are general guidelines and clinical correlation is essential.

Deciphering Lung Volumes and Diffusion Capacity

Reduced TLC indicates restrictive lung disease. An increased Residual Volume (RV) may suggest air trapping, common in obstructive diseases. A low Diffusing Capacity of the Lung for Carbon Monoxide (DLCO) may suggest interstitial lung disease or pulmonary vascular disease, but can also be reduced in emphysema.

Importance of Clinical Correlation

While PFT provides valuable information, its interpretation should always be correlated with the patient's clinical picture. Symptoms, physical examination findings, and other investigations should be considered to make an accurate diagnosis.

Conclusion

Interpreting PFTs can be complex, but understanding the individual components and their implications can improve diagnostic accuracy and patient care. It is essential to integrate PFT results with the overall clinical context to make meaningful interpretations.
